
Vista
VISTAA.MXVista Energy, S.A.B. de C.V. Price (VISTAA.MX)
Stock Price
Market Cap
Fetching Data...
Enterprise Value
Fetching Data...
Volume
Fetching Data...
Shares Outstanding
103,077,629
(3.8744)%Income Statement Summary
Revenue | |
Cost of Revenue | |
Gross Profit | |
Operating Expenses | |
Operating Income | |
Other Expenses | |
Net Income |


Income Statement
Vista Energy, S.A.B. de C.V.Currency: MXN
YEAR | 2017 | 2018 | 2019 | 2020 | 2021 | 2022 | 2023 | 2024 | |||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Revenue | |||||||||||||||||||
Revenue |
198,075,000.00
+0% |
331,336,000.00
+67% |
415,976,000.00
+26% |
273,938,000.00
-34% |
652,187,000.00
+138% |
1,143,820,000.00
+75% |
1,168,774,000.00
+2% |
1,647,768,000.00
+41% |
|||||||||||
Cost of Revenue | |||||||||||||||||||
Cost of Revenue | 174,401,000.00 | 212,581,000.00 | 328,130,000.00 | 271,505,000.00 | 385,582,000.00 | 513,584,000.00 | 577,525,000.00 | 392,112,000.00 | |||||||||||
Gross Profit | |||||||||||||||||||
Gross Profit |
23,674,000.00
+0% |
118,755,000.00
+402% |
87,846,000.00
-26% |
2,433,000.00
-97% |
266,605,000.00
+10,858% |
630,236,000.00
+136% |
591,249,000.00
-6% |
1,255,656,000.00
+112% |
|||||||||||
Gross Profit Ratio | (0.12%) | (0.36%) | (0.21%) | (0.01%) | (0.41%) | (0.55%) | (0.51%) | (0.76%) | |||||||||||
Operating Expenses | |||||||||||||||||||
Research and Development | 0.00 | 0.00 | 0.00 | 0.00 | 0.00 | 0.00 | 0.00 | 0.00 | |||||||||||
General and Administrative | 4,681,000.00 | 25,633,000.00 | 39,503,000.00 | 31,963,000.00 | 42,310,000.00 | 59,901,000.00 | 66,425,000.00 | 108,954,000.00 | |||||||||||
Selling, General & Admin... | 8,839,000.00 | 47,213,000.00 | 50,328,000.00 | 57,201,000.00 | 87,295,000.00 | 95,790,000.00 | 112,095,000.00 | 249,426,000.00 | |||||||||||
Selling & Marketing Exp... | 4,158,000.00 | 21,580,000.00 | 10,825,000.00 | 25,238,000.00 | 44,985,000.00 | 35,889,000.00 | 45,670,000.00 | 140,334,000.00 | |||||||||||
Depreciation and Amortiz... | 63,277,000.00 | 74,772,000.00 | 153,001,000.00 | 147,674,000.00 | 191,313,000.00 | 234,862,000.00 | 276,430,000.00 | 439,011,000.00 | |||||||||||
Other Expenses | -1,711,000.00 | 0.00 | 0.00 | 0.00 | 0.00 | 0.00 | -152,333,000.00 | 380,840,000.00 | |||||||||||
Total Operating Expenses | 7,083,000.00 | 50,158,000.00 | 69,985,000.00 | 54,500,000.00 | 77,811,000.00 | 100,558,000.00 | -40,238,000.00 | 630,266,000.00 | |||||||||||
Cost and Exponses | 181,484,000.00 | 262,739,000.00 | 398,115,000.00 | 326,005,000.00 | 463,393,000.00 | 614,142,000.00 | 537,287,000.00 | 1,022,378,000.00 | |||||||||||
Operating Income | |||||||||||||||||||
Operating Income |
20,554,000.00
+0% |
54,199,000.00
+164% |
14,617,000.00
-73% |
-70,008,000.00
-579% |
210,553,000.00
-401% |
529,147,000.00
+151% |
631,487,000.00
+19% |
625,390,000.00
-1% |
|||||||||||
Operating Income Ratio | (0.10%) | (0.16%) | (0.04%) | (-0.26%) | (0.32%) | (0.46%) | (0.54%) | (0.38%) | |||||||||||
Other Income and Exp... | |||||||||||||||||||
Interest Income | 166,000.00 | 2,532,000.00 | 3,770,000.00 | 822,000.00 | 65,000.00 | 809,000.00 | 3,045,000.00 | 0.00 | |||||||||||
Interest Expenses | 18,000.00 | 15,746,000.00 | 35,724,000.00 | 52,375,000.00 | 55,903,000.00 | 33,176,000.00 | 26,583,000.00 | 0.00 | |||||||||||
Total Other Income/Exp... | -288,000.00 | -36,630,000.00 | -31,108,000.00 | -42,854,000.00 | -57,789,000.00 | -95,633,000.00 | -86,128,000.00 | -34,563,000.00 | |||||||||||
EBITDA | |||||||||||||||||||
EBITDA | 83,561,000.00 | 126,925,000.00 | 172,234,000.00 | 87,187,000.00 | 399,980,000.00 | 701,552,000.00 | 848,372,000.00 | 1,060,194,000.00 | |||||||||||
EBITDA ratio | (0.39%) | (0.38%) | (0.41%) | (0.34%) | (0.55%) | (0.63%) | (0.73%) | (0.64%) | |||||||||||
Income Before Tax | |||||||||||||||||||
Income Before Tax | 20,266,000.00 | 17,569,000.00 | -16,491,000.00 | -112,862,000.00 | 152,764,000.00 | 433,514,000.00 | 545,359,000.00 | 590,827,000.00 | |||||||||||
Income Before Tax Ratio | (0.10%) | (0.05%) | (-0.04%) | (-0.41%) | (0.23%) | (0.38%) | (0.47%) | (0.36%) | |||||||||||
Income Tax Expense | |||||||||||||||||||
Income Tax Expense | 6,361,000.00 | 47,419,000.00 | 16,232,000.00 | -10,113,000.00 | 102,114,000.00 | 163,979,000.00 | 148,404,000.00 | 113,306,000.00 | |||||||||||
Net Income | |||||||||||||||||||
Net Income | 13,905,000.00
+0% |
-29,850,000.00
-315% |
-32,723,000.00
+10% |
-102,749,000.00
+214% |
50,650,000.00
-149% |
269,535,000.00
+432% |
396,955,000.00
+47% |
477,521,000.00
+20% |
|||||||||||
Net Income Ratio | (0.07%) | (-0.09%) | (-0.08%) | (-0.38%) | (0.08%) | (0.24%) | (0.34%) | (0.29%) | |||||||||||
Earning Per Share | |||||||||||||||||||
Basic EPS | 0.15 | -0.53 | -0.41 | -1.17 | 0.57 | 3.07 | 4.00 | 4.63 | |||||||||||
Diluted EPS | 0.15 | -0.53 | -0.41 | -1.17 | 0.54 | 2.76 | 4.00 | 4.63 | |||||||||||
Share Outstanding | |||||||||||||||||||
Basic Share Outstanding | 95,443,572.00 | 56,609,000.00 | 80,068,287.00 | 87,851,288.00 | 93,278,085.00 | 97,834,846.00 | 99,238,750.00 | 103,069,523.00 | |||||||||||
Diluted Share Outstanding | 95,443,572.00 | 56,609,000.00 | 80,068,287.00 | 87,851,288.00 | 93,278,085.00 | 97,834,846.00 | 99,232,919.00 | 103,077,629.00 |